Subject: Replica lag alarm — all clear

Hey all (and welcome, new folks!), quick recap: the read-replica lag alarm for Tidepool's reporting database fired this morning around 08:15. A long-running analytics query hogged the replica and lag crept past our 30-second threshold. We killed the query, lag recovered in about four minutes, no customer impact. Lesson for newcomers: heavy ad-hoc queries belong on the sandbox replica, not reporting. The alarm tuning fix shipped in the build below.

session token of fawep-tageg = htk4_82d8

Oleander. The meeting reviewed renewal terms proposed by Castermain Assurance for the coming policy year. Premiums rise 4%, attributed to expanded liability cover for the Nimbrel facility. Deductibles remain unchanged. Action: department heads to submit updated asset registers within ten days. Facilities to confirm fire-suppression certification before binding. The broker comparison exercise was closed with no change of provider recommended. The chair concluded by recording the following confidential item.

board note of kafof-yahag: Druaelox Foods plans to raise the Holwyn list price by 35 percent in July.

## Support

The Fernbeck reminder job sends appointment reminders for Willowcrest Clinic patients nightly at 02:00. Failures land in the remind-errors queue. Common issues: stale phone preferences, timezone mismatches, and expired consent flags. Do not rerun the job manually without checking the dedupe ledger first — duplicates will page the clinic staff. Logs live in the Harrowgate dashboard under "fernbeck-nightly". For anything beyond a rerun, escalate to the maintainers.

billing contact of tahog-tafog = istox@qirvanlabs.corp

Escalation path for the fleet fuel-usage report. If a customer reports missing or doubled fuel entries, first confirm the Tallowgate ingest job completed overnight; a partial run is the usual cause. Re-trigger via the admin console and verify totals within an hour. If figures remain wrong after a rerun, or more than one fleet is affected, escalate to the reporting on-call at the address below.

pager mailbox: zorius.novath.briath@kelvistack.local